The Rocks won the toss and elected to bat first at the Golf Club and another one-handed Ethan Dowling screamer removed Jye Woodger early at 1/5.

Matt Ryan (19 off 21) and Liam Hackenberg (13 off 17) were the only Rocks players to reach double figures as tight bowling worked wonders for Rovers.
Jackson Korn ripped through the middle to lower order to finish with figures of 4/9 off his four overs as the Rocks ended their 20 overs on 9/89.

Ethan Dowling then received a promotion to the top of the order and went nothing short of berserk.
Before the fourth over, Dowling was sitting on 7 off 9 but by the time that was over he was 20 off 13.
From there the Rocks were continually collecting the ball off the fairway with his innings of 61 off 28 balls including six 4's and five 6's with one over going for 28 runs.
Patrick Brennan (28* off 28) was a great foil at the other end as Rovers reached the target in 9.1 overs at 0/90.
